Yes, you can apply for NET in chemical sciences, eligibility criteria for NET is 55% marks in Masters for open and 50% marks for SC/ST candidates.
You cannot appear for TET as for TET, B.Ed is must.

It's very heartening to see that even in 10th class you have a dream in your eyes. It's actually very simple. After 12th, you should seek admission in BA English. Then PG in English. Clear SET or NET. This will get you job. Then register for PhD.
